2007-08-11から1日間の記事一覧

System.Linq.Expressions名前空間

匿名メソッドと違い、ラムダ式はデータ(?)として扱うことが出来る。 2005年9月時点の仕様書には一例が載っていたけど「これはまた別の機会に」的なことが書いてあって、 詳細は書かれていませんでした。(確か 一例では、与えられたラムダ式を分解すると…

れんしゅう

public void Test() { List<int> list1 = new List<int>{ 1, 2, 3, 4, 5 }; List<int> list2 = new List<int>{ 1, 10, 100, 1000, 10000 }; MapCar( ( v1, v2 ) => (v1 * v2).ToString(), list1, list2 ); MapCar( ( v1, v2 ) => { string result = ""; for ( int i=0 ; i</int></int></int></int>

Orcas

エディション何にしようかちょっと迷ったけど、 とりあえずC#3.0で遊べればいいや と思ったのでVC#2008 Expressをインストールしました。 親しき仲にも礼儀あり・・・ メモリは今のところ67MB程度しか食べていません。 さー、ラムダ式ラムダ式。